Ingredients:  
Ingredients:  
1 T. vegetable oil
1 egg, beaten
3/4 c. cubed cooked pork
1/4 c. finely chopped onion
1/4 c. bean sprouts
2 c. cold cooked long grain rice
1/4 c chicken broth
1 T. soy sauce
1 green onion, sliced
1/4 tsp. sugar
Dash pepper

Directions:
Directions:
In skillet or wok, heat oil over medium-high heat; add egg. As egg sets, lift edges, letting uncooked portion flow underneath. When egg is completely cooked, remove to a plate and keep warm. In same pan, stir-fry the pork, onion and bean sprouts for 2-3 minutes or until onion is tender. Add rice and broth; cover and simmer for 1-2 minutes or until heated through. Chop egg into small pieces: add to rice mixture. Stir in soy sauce, green onion, sugar and pepper.

Number Of Servings:
Number Of Servings:
2 servings
Preparation Time:
Preparation Time:
30 minutes
